A gas at 20.0°C and 52.1 mL is heated to 93.5°C. What is the new volume?

[tex] \frac{ V_{1} }{ T_{1} } [/tex] = [tex] \frac{ V_{2} }{ T_{2} } [/tex]
[tex] V_{1}[/tex] = 0.0521 L
[tex] T_{1}[/tex] = 293.15 K
[tex] T_{2}[/tex] = 366.65 K

Solve for [tex] V_{2} [/tex]

[tex] \frac{0.0521 L}{293.15 K} [/tex] = [tex] \frac { V_{2} }{366.65 K} [/tex]

[tex] V_{2} [/tex] = 0.06516 L or 65.2 mL
